ABC Hawaii Appreciates Members Special recognition and awards were the order of the evening at the Membership Appreciation and Vendor Fest Celebration held recently by the Associated Builders and Contractors, Inc., (ABC) Hawaii chapter. ABC Hawaii member companies honored during the event for their “years of dedicated membership” included: • 15 years – Tory’s Roofing & Waterproofing, Inc.; Jack Wolfe Insurance, Inc. and Shinco Management, Inc. • 10 years – Safety Systems Hawaii, Inc.; Eko Painting & Concrete Restoration, Inc.; JSC Construction and M.H. Electric • Five years – Alpha-Omega Plumbing, Inc.; Triton Marine Construction Corp. and Richard L. Hansen Corp. Recognized for receiving local and national awards from the U.S. Small Business Administration (SBA) were: • Lee Lewis, Lewis Electric LLC – U.S. SBA Subcontractor of the Year, Region 1X • Blake Kolona, Kolona Painting & General Construction, Inc. – U.S. SBA Small Businessperson of the Year, Honolulu County NewsBeat ABC Hawaii Chairman of the Board, Joseph Ferrara, left, and Jonathan Young, ABC Hawaii president, right, congratulate Lee Lewis, center, for being named U.S. SBA Subcontractor of the Year, Region 1X. ABC Hawaii itself also received recognition, formally accepting the Charles A. Mullan Award, the most prestigious membership growth award given by ABC nationally, from ABC Regional Field Manager Josh Tompkins. In addition to member and chapter recognition, the event also included a vendor fest of 20 industry professionals showcasing their products and services. Industry Canstructs for Foodbank The Honolulu chapter of the American Institute of Architects is presenting its sixth annual Canstruction® competition at Pearlridge Center, Uptown Center court, on Sept. 24 to coincide with “Hunger Action Month.” Local architects and allied design and engineering professionals will be “canstructing” giant structures made entirely of thousands of cans of food, all of which will be donated to the Hawaii Foodbank. This year’s theme is “Canned Cinema – Dinner and a Movie.” The industry teams participating in the event include: Insynergy Engineering, WATG, Richard Matsunaga & Associates Architects, Inc., Bowers + Kubota Consulting, Hawaiian Dredging Construction Co., Inc. and KYA Design Group, Inc. The completed structures will be on display until Oct. 8. Members of the public also are encouraged to participate by visiting the two-week exhibit and bringing canned food donations to vote for their favorite structure. The Canstruction structure that receives the most votes (one can equals one vote, and only cans count) will be named People’s Choice Award winner. The event also includes a “Kids Can Corner.” On Canstruction day from 11 a.m. to 2 p.m, AIA Honolulu member architects will lead children in building a special structure of cans of their own. Over five years, the Canstruction® competition has raised 180,000 pounds of canned food for the Hawaii Foodbank. This year’s event is being led by co-chairs: Reid T.
